Iran's first overseas FTZ office to open in India

TEHRAN, June 1 (MNA) – The secretary of Iranian Free-Trade Zones Coordination Council said that Tehran will open its first FTZ office abroad in Mumbai, India.

The council has decided to establish FTZ agencies throughout the world to attract foreign investments, Hamid Baqaei said.

According to Baqaei, Pakistan, Turkey, Russia, Iraq, Saudi Arabia, Malaysia, Italy, Spain, and Germany are other countries in mind to open FTZ offices.

Baqaei noted that several companies abroad owned by Iranian expatriates in addition to a number of foreign firms have offered to invest in Iranian FTZs.
